2012 College Football Rankings: Will USC Be No. 1 In The AP Preseason Poll?

The 2012 Associated Press preseason top 25 poll will be released Saturday morning and the USC Trojans are one of three teams in contention to begin the season ranked No. 1.

USC, along with LSU and Alabama, are the favorites heading into the 2012 season. The Trojans checked in at No. 3 in the initial coaches' poll, with LSU taking the top spot. USC collected 19 first place votes in that poll, the second most behind Alabama's 20.

A number of media outlets have ranked USC as the No. 2 team heading into 2012, including Sports Illustrated, CBS Sports and SB Nation's BlogPoll.

If USC does not claim the top spot in the preseason AP poll, depth concerns are likely to be the cause. While LSU has been atop the board in several offseason rankings, their recent loss of Heisman Trophy candidate Tyrann Mathieu could cause them to slide a bit.

The 2012 AP preseason top 25 will be released Saturday at 7:00 a.m. PT.
